RAW - The connoisseurs’ cola Across exclusive bars, restaurants and retailers from Glasgow to Brighton, new Pepsi RAW is causing a stir. Discerning drinkers and mixologists have respectively started asking for and creating drinks with RAW, embracing its lighter, natural flavours. This new innovation from the recognised leaders in cola taste - Pepsi - is a unique blend of quality ingredients from natural sources including kola nut extract, apple extract and cane sugar, and contains no artificial colours, flavours, preservatives or sweeteners.

It comes in a sleek simple and stylish glass bottles ergonomically designed to sit in the palm of your hand or next to a tall glass of Rum and Raw.

Cola lovers looking for a more sophisticated and natural option, then RAW is the solution. It has a unique, lighter caramel colour and more refined cola flavour with gentler carbonation, therefore RAW compliments and enhances spirits rather than masking the taste. This allows discerning drinkers to enjoy the individual characteristics of a rich rum or smooth bison grass vodka.

Nick Wykes, one of UK’s leading mixologists, is already a huge fan of RAW and has developed these sophisticated and simple drinks:

• Rum and RAW - A rich combination of Appleton Estate 12 Year Old Rum and Pepsi RAW garnished with orange zest, set on ice.
• Tequila and RAW - Served over ice with a wedge of lime, Arette Blanco tequila brings a stripped down Mexican flavour to Pepsi RAW.

RAW is priced from 99p for a 300ml bottle in premium retailers such as Harvey Nichols, Harrods and Waitrose.
